0.3x=15 Identify the slope and y-intercept.

Steps to solve:

0.3x = 15

~Divide 0.3 to both sides

0.3x/0.3 = 15/0.3

~Simplify

x = 50

This is a vertical line so the slope is undefined.

The line passes through the point (50, 0) and there is no y-intercept since its a straight vertical line.
